1. THE EMERGENCE OF DIGITAL ART

Digital art is no longer a niche phenomenon. With the availability of powerful graphics programs and digital painting tools, artists can now create their works using computers, tablets, and specialized software solutions. What is particularly fascinating, however, is the integration of machines into the creative process. AI algorithms, fed with vast amounts of data and patterns, are capable of autonomously creating artworks that are difficult to distinguish from those made by human hands.

In recent years, programs such as DeepArt, DALL·E, and Artbreeder have become established, allowing machines to execute digital brushstrokes in the truest sense of the word. These algorithms "learn" the style of famous artists or analyze hundreds of artworks to generate new creations based on them. They draw, paint, and shade in a way that resembles human painting techniques, yet simultaneously produces a completely new aesthetic.

2. THE INFLUENCE OF MACHINES ON AESTHETICS

The question of whether a machine can truly be "creative" is crucial when we consider the influence of machines on the aesthetics of artworks. Machines work with mathematical models that are capable of learning and applying "aesthetic rules." These models analyze shapes, colors, and compositions to create a "visual balance" that is often perceived as aesthetically pleasing.

But what happens when machines determine the aesthetics of artworks? The key lies in how the machines are trained. The aesthetics of digital brushstrokes are no longer just the result of an artist's intuition, but also a calculated, often algorithmic decision. For example, machines can often achieve harmonious results in the selection of colors and forms that correspond to a classical understanding of art – but without the deeper human feeling or intuition that often underlies traditional artworks.

3. THE INFLUENCE OF ARTIFICIAL INTELLIGENCE

A fascinating example of this change is the role of AI in art production. Artists are increasingly using AI tools to create works that are partly influenced by machines and partly by themselves. An algorithm might design a background for a painting, while the artist focuses on the finer details and composition. In other cases, the AI could create the entire artwork by combining a variety of patterns and historical styles.

This raises new questions: Can a work created by a machine be considered "true art"? Is the creative input of the algorithm comparable to the inspiration of a human artist? And above all: What role will machines play in future art production? Will they eventually be considered independent artists or merely tools in the creative process?

4. THE FUSION OF HUMAN AND MACHINE

Another exciting aspect of digital brushstrokes is the fusion of human creativity and machine intelligence. In modern art production, it is increasingly about humans and machines working together to create an artwork. This results in a hybrid form of creativity, where the human controls the machine, but the machine also makes a creative contribution to the outcome. Consequently, the aesthetics of artworks are no longer exclusively influenced by human decisions, but also by machine calculations.

An example of this symbiosis is the collaboration of artists with artificial intelligence in so-called "generative" art projects, where the artist only provides the machine with the framework, and the machine then takes over the artistic execution in the creative process. The result is an artwork that, although created by the machine, is still strongly shaped by human vision and control.
